A leading engineering services firm is seeking a Lead Electrical Engineer to join their renewables team. In this role, you'll be tasked with designing solar photovoltaic (PV) systems. Day to day could include plant layout, selecting appropriate system hardware, system optimization, determining power generation and interconnection requirements, and being the client and internal leader for the electrical engineering of projects. You'll work with the Director, of Electrical Engineering to maintain firm standards and consistency as well as oversee other electrical designers. This position may also include supervision responsibilities of direct reports.

Duties and Responsibilities:
- Oversee the electrical engineering of commercial and utility-scale solar projects, ensuring the electrical design budget is managed effectively.
- Handle the contractual electrical engineering scope, verify its integration into the design, and coordinate change orders with the project manager.
- Ensure project deliverable schedules for electrical engineering are met.
- Assist project managers in responding to RFPs by preparing proposal scopes and fees for electrical engineering.
- Coordinate with other project disciplines, including civil engineers, geotechnical/structural engineers, and surveyors.
- Plan and schedule the necessary resources to support projects on a weekly basis.
- Lead the electrical engineering design and creation of construction documents for projects, serving as the primary electrical contact for clients.
- Supervise the project electrical team, ensuring staff perform electrical calculations and studies such as short circuit, load flow calculations, and voltage drop.
- Liaise with clients, utilities, and code enforcement officers.
- Conduct QA/QC of design work for projects where you are the lead electrical engineer.
- Stay informed about current equipment and industry best practices.
- Collaborate with and support electrical engineering teams in other offices as needed.
- Support project construction by responding to contractor and owner requests, including RFIs and submittal reviews.
- Assist Market Directors with marketing efforts and the creation of marketing materials related to electrical engineering work.
- Supervise, train, and mentor graduate engineers, staff engineers, and design technicians.

Preferred Experience
- Experience and knowledge in the design and construction of utility-scale PV and/or wind plants.
- NABCEP Certification.
- Proficiency in AutoCAD Civil 3D.
- Electrical PE License or eligibility for licensure in multiple states.
- Experience with energy storage systems, such as batteries, flywheels, or capacitors.
- Proficiency in using ETAP, CYMCAP, WinIGS, and/or DigSilent PowerFactory for modeling electrical power systems and conducting load flow, short circuit, voltage drop, grounding, thermal, and protective device coordination studies and analyses.
- Experience with PV production modeling software like PVsyst, Helioscope, SAM, or similar.
- Experience with PV site layout software such as Helios 3D, PVcase, RatedPower, SolarFarmer, or similar.
- Experience with transient/dynamic modeling and studies of power systems using software like PSS/E, PSCAD, EMTP, or similar.
